The Grove is in Isleworth and in Hounslow district. TW7 4JU is located in the Osterley & Spring Grove electoral ward, within the English Parliamentary constituency of Brentford and Isleworth. This postcode has been in use since 1980-01-01.

Over the last 12 months, the overall crime rate around The Grove was 61.8 per 1,000 residents, which is 24.4% lower than the Osterley & Spring Grove average. The most reported crime type was Violence and sexual offences.
The Grove has the 10th lowest crime rate of 19 local areas in Osterley & Spring Grove and the 238th lowest crime rate of 640 local areas in Hounslow .
Violent and sexual offences accounted for around 33.7 crimes per 1,000 residents and have been falling year on year. Over the last decade, overall crime has fallen by about -54.1%.
